Imagine contributing to a cleaner, carbon-free energy future for our planet by 2050. Fusion, the process that powers the Sun and Stars, holds immense promise for generating sustainable energy. The UK Atomic Energy Authority (UKAEA) is at the forefront of fusion energy research, collaborating with industry and research partners to bring fusion electricity to the grid. Job Description:
Join us and play a pivotal role as the Director Tritium Fuel Cycle, leading UKAEA's tritium fuel cycle research program. You will be responsible for delivering research programs worth over £20M annually, ensuring high-quality outcomes and world-class reputation. Your duties will involve identifying and securing new grant opportunities, fostering international partnerships, and managing the division's finances to meet approved budgets.
Key Responsibilities:
- Ensure top-notch quality of work output within the Division, maintaining world-class standards.
- Cultivate a pipeline of grant opportunities and write compelling bids to support the technical strategy.
- Foster effective collaboration with other divisions on cross-cutting work packages.
- Provide oversight and governance for all projects within the Division.
- Ensure all Division operations adhere to safety standards and statutory requirements.
Qualifications:
Candidates must possess three of the following four qualifications:
- People and operations management: Experience overseeing teams of at least 50 scientific and/or technical staff.
- Delivery of high-impact research: Proven track record in delivering high-quality research outcomes.
- Budget management: Experience managing an annual budget exceeding £10M.
- Programme development: Proficiency in securing research funding and building collaborations and partnerships.
